What are the financing options for higher education in the Dominican Republic?
In the Dominican Republic, financing options for higher education are offered, such as educational loans through financial institutions, scholarship programs, and government-backed educational credits. Additionally, some universities offer their own financing plans.

What is the role of lawyers in a seizure process in the Dominican Republic?
Lawyers play an essential role in a seizure process in the Dominican Republic by representing the parties involved, providing legal advice, filing legal documents, and defending the rights of their clients.

What is the process to obtain a certificate of not having been sanctioned for violations in the field of personal data protection in Peru?
The process to obtain a certificate of not having been sanctioned for violations in the field of personal data protection in Peru is carried out at the National Authority for the Protection of Personal Data (ANPDP). You must submit the application, pay the corresponding fees and follow the established process to obtain the certificate.
Is there a minimum amount of debt to request a seizure in Guatemala?
In general, there is no minimum amount of debt to request a garnishment in Guatemala. Any legitimate debt can give rise to a garnishment process if the creditor obtains a favorable judgment authorizing the garnishment. The amount of the debt will depend on the nature of the claim.
